> i am using KnoppMythR5A15.1, mythtv 0.18
>
> whenvever i click on "watch tv" and watch an channel, or leave the
> channel running on through out the night, i see that the box freezes
> and i am unable to do anything. mythtv does not respond to any input.
>
> this generally happens every 3 to 4 hours.
>
> i see the /cache directory is full (100%), and the "ringbuf1.nuv" file
> is not deleted. Also my logs keep on increasing which slows down the
> machine.
>
> mythbackend.log file has the following
> "ERROR: file I/O problem in safe_write(), errcnt = 3: No Space left on
> device"
>
> syslog has the following
> "Mar 4 21:35:45 mythtv:kernel: ivtv0 warning: ENC Stream 0 OVERFLOW
> #4537 Stealing a Buffer, 512 currently allocated"
>
> any help on this ...?? solutions... ?
I'm pretty sure that KnoppMyth had a problem where the default
ringbuffer size was greater than the size of the /cache partition
resulting in bad things. Increase your /cache partition size or lower
your ringbuffer size below your partition size.
